Still waiting on the service response to my Open Hood warnings.

However, after reading someone else's post, I performed a little CPR. Basically, I went to each corner of the hood and put my hands over where the latch is (approximately). I gave it five quick compressions. On one side I heard the faintest "click," like when the chiropractor cracks your back.

Since then, I have been 48 hours without the Open Hood warning! I have not opened the frunk to show anyone since it seems to be in a happy state. I'd still like service to confirm that it is functioning correctly mechanically and with the sensor. But for now -- blissful, alarm-free driving!
The hood lifts at highway speed if the latch is not adjusted correctly. No danger, just an adjustment.

Same issue here. Doesn’t happen every day but when it does it happens repeatedly. My observation is that it tends to happen when I exceed 75 mph. That leads me to think that it has to do with wind pressure lifting the hood. However, the first time it happened was after a short charging session sitting still.

I also have water accumulating inside my front passenger door after a hard rain. ?

I’ve had a service request in for weeks on the hood issue and have followed up a couple of times but still haven’t been given a date for pickup. I’m in NC and my service center is in Richmond. I really hope this isn’t typical of the response times we can expect from Rivian service.
[/QUOTE]
Follow up: Service finally sent a truck and picked up my R1T, serviced it in Richmond and returned it to me with problems either explained or resolved. The hood latch issue is definitely a common and known issue, and was said to have been replaced. The water accumulating inside the door was explained as a normal routing of water to a possibly plugged drain hole. He said they enlarged the drain hole. A couple of other issues were addressed as well. Service adviser was nice and the pickup and delivery teams were great. So far no recurrences but I’ll report if any come up.

Just returned from the service center on my hood latch issue. They said it was a software glitch - if the brightness of the interior lights and (or - not sure if it’s one of them or both) the display is above a certain level then it causes the issue. They moved the levels down below 50% and it went away. They said it would be addressed soon in an update.
